May 20, 2016—Mitchell 1 announced Thursday that Susan Schalk, senior repair information specialist, has been recognized by the Auto Care Association (ACA) as one of the 12 recipients of the 2016 World Class Technician Award.

Schalk was tested and certified in 22 categories established by the National Institute for Automotive Service Excellence (ASE). She was awarded a certificate signed by the presidents of ASE and ACA and an embroidered shoulder insignia, and her name will be inscribed in an honor book located in the Automotive Hall of Fame in Dearborn, Michigan.
Schalk was the first woman to attain ASE certifications for engine repair and engine tune-up in 1974. Schalk joined Mitchell 1 in 1998 and helped optimize search results for Mitchell 1’s ProDemand and SureTrack software systems. She has held several positions including technical editor, business analyst and facilitator for the application of continuous improvement practices at Mitchell 1.
